    A1—0 to 5 centimeters (0.0 to 2.0 inches); 5YR 4/5 (5YR 4/5), 5YR 3/5 (5YR 3/5), moist; clay loam; 32 percent clay; granular, and moderate medium and coarse subangular blocky, and weak medium platy structure; hard, firm, moderately sticky, moderately plastic; 0.5 fine and medium roots; 3.0 fine and medium interstitial pores; fragments; neutral, pH 7.0; abrupt wavy boundary. Lab sample # 81P00269
    Bt21—5 to 13 centimeters (2.0 to 5.1 inches); dark reddish brown (5YR 3/3), 5YR 2/3 (5YR 2/3), moist; clay; 45 percent clay; moderate fine and medium subangular blocky, and strong fine granular structure; hard, firm, very sticky, very plastic; 0.5 fine and medium roots; 3.0 fine and medium interstitial pores; 30 percent thick clay films on all faces of peds and 30 percent thick clay films on surfaces along pores; fragments; neutral, pH 7.3; abrupt wavy boundary. Lab sample # 81P00270
    Bt22—13 to 48 centimeters (5.1 to 18.9 inches); dark reddish brown (5YR 3/3), dark reddish brown (5YR 3/3), moist; clay; 53 percent clay; strong medium and coarse subangular blocky structure; very hard, very firm, very sticky, very plastic; 0.5 very fine and fine roots; 3.0 very fine and fine interstitial pores; 30 percent thick clay films on surfaces along pores and 30 percent thick clay films on all faces of peds; fragments; neutral, pH 7.3; abrupt irregular boundary. Lab sample # 81P00271
    R—48 centimeters (18.9 inches); bedrock; fragments.
